The Role Of The Husband – Ephesians 5:25-33


The closest relationship on earth is between a husband and wife. To lose or be betrayed by a husband or wife is a deep hurt. It is hardest to be godly in the home. A man could be like a saint outside the house and be like a bull inside the house. The husband must love his wife like Christ loves the Church.

1 – What is this love?

There are three Greek words for love that summarise what love is:-

  • Eros – romantic love.
  • Philia – family affection.
  • Agape – self-giving and self-sacrificing. This is the kind of love that Christ showed for the Church.
